The
Graduate Realtor Institute designation, conferred by the National Association
of Realtors, is presented to Realtors who have completed a comprehensive education
program in residential real estate. The program's focus in on practical real estate
training.
Certified
Residential Specialist (CRS) |  | |
The
Certified Residential Specialist designation, conferred by the Residential Sales
Council of the Realtors National Marketing Institute, recognizes real estate agents
for proven experience in marketing residential property. To earn the designation,
agents must complete a program of advanced study covering areas such as investment
real estate and real estate-related taxes. The Realtors National Marketing Institute
is an affiliate of the National Association of Realtors. Less than 4 percent of
all Realtors hold the CRS designation. RE/MAX has the highest percentage of CRS
affiliates in the industry.
Accredited
Buyer Representative (ABR®) |  | |
The
Accredited Buyer Representative (ABR®) designation is the benchmark of excellence
in buyer representation. This coveted designation is awarded to real estate practitioners
by the Real Estate BUYERS AGENT Council (REBAC) of the NATIONAL ASSOCIATION OF
REALTORS® who met the specified educational and practical experience criteria.
The criteria are:
- Completed
the comprehensive two-day REBAC course in buyer representation
-
Successfully passed a written examination
-
Demonstrated a practical experience
of having completed five closed real estate transactions in the field of buyer
representation.
- Received
recommendations from two of the real estate practitioners buyer clients.
-
Be a member in good standing with
the NATIONAL ASSOCIATION OF REALTORS®

e-PRO
Internet Professional® |  | |
An
e-PRO is a REALTORŪ who has successfully completed the e-PRO training program
for real estate professionals. Endorsed by the National Association of REALTORSŪ,
the e-PRO course teaches professionals the nuts and bolts of working with real
estate on-line: Web sites, e-mail, on-line tools, and most of all, what today's
consumer really wants.
